Output 3926db30b828186ff1a4f58bc4107537cb1f226a0f4d6e5a7bb4a80a32b6bb08:0

value
649324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ef19a575f88d88c0b47c8afb841e76d485854e OP_EQUAL
address
34nSer27y5CeaZF2TJqfe5DW7BzPy9WCoc
transaction
3926db30b828186ff1a4f58bc4107537cb1f226a0f4d6e5a7bb4a80a32b6bb08
confirmations
381362
spent
true